As the Lead Engineer for Low Observability Calculations, you will own and execute the high-fidelity RCS simulation workflow, from building and meshing complex analysis models to running extensive sweep campaigns on high-performance computing clusters. Your primary objective is to generate critical signature data and hot-spot analyses to lead trade studies and directly influence the low-observable design of the airframe, antennas, and other key features. Furthermore, you will lead all supplier activities for RCS calculation and testing, and be responsible for the vital correlation of simulation results with physical measurement data to validate your models.
Run and own high-fidelity RCS simulations using MoM + MLFMM (and supporting solvers) for airframe and payload-driven signature topics.
Execute Physical Optics (PO) analyses (and extensions like PTD/UTD/edge diffraction where applicable) for electrically large structures and fast-turn trade studies.
Build and maintain analysis models: CAD cleanup/defeaturing, material assignment (PEC/dielectrics/RAM), boundary conditions, and excitation setups (monostatic/bistatic, polarizations).
Create, inspect, and optimize meshes (triangular surface meshes, local refinement on edges/gaps/cavities), ensuring convergence and numerical stability.
Perform sweep campaigns (frequency, aspect, polarization) and generate deliverables: RCS polars, hot-spot maps, contribution breakdowns, and sensitivity studies.
Diagnose solver issues: convergence, conditioning, mesh quality, resonances/cavity modes, and numerical artifacts; implement remediation strategies.
Drive signature-reduction trade studies with structures/LO teams: edge treatments, apertures/radomes, gaps/seams, inlets/cavities, antennas, and fairings.
Correlate and validate simulation results against range/anechoic measurements when available; quantify error bars and document assumptions/limitations.
Optimize workflows for HPC execution: job scripting, memory/time scaling, domain decomposition, and result post-processing automation.
Produce program artifacts: analysis plans, model configuration records, verification notes, and clear decision-ready reports for design reviews.
Lead supplier activities for RCS calculation and RCS testing.
Hold a relevant degree in Aerospace Engineering, Electrical Engineering, Systems Engineering, or a related field.
Have experience doing computational EM / RCS analysis for aerospace or similarly complex platforms.
Have strong, practical experience with MoM/MLFMM and PO (PTD/UTD/diffraction methods a plus) and know when to use which.
Are proficient in meshing and CAD-to-solver workflows, including diagnosing mesh/geometry-driven numerical problems.
Can run large sweeps on HPC and understand solver scaling, convergence controls, and performance tuning.
Have experience with materials/RAM modeling, radome/dielectric effects, and polarization/aspect-dependent phenomena.
Can communicate results as design guidance (hotspot attribution, sensitivities, trade-offs) rather than “just plots.”

We are looking for a Systems Engineer specializing in Low Observability (LO) Materials and Shaping. You will join a diverse team of specialists working on complex challenges in the defence space. You will apply your expertise to ensure our air vehicles achieve critical survivability requirements through advanced material integration and structural shaping.
Develop radar cross-section (RCS) and infrared (IR) material concepts for air vehicles and integrate them into the overall structural concept.
Create and execute a technology maturation roadmap for low observability materials and supplier components.
Develop RCS and IR concepts for supplier parts (including antennas, air data systems, and EO/IR windows) in collaboration with suppliers, and initiate relevant development activities.
Direct and oversee supplier and testing activities for RCS and IR performance.
Execute iterative air vehicle shape optimization in coordination with partners (including Grob) and suppliers to refine RCS and IR calculations.
Hold a relevant degree in Aerospace Engineering, Electrical Engineering, Systems Engineering, or a related field.
Have 8+ years of professional experience in systems engineering, with a focus on low observability, RCS/IR materials, and structural integration.
Understand electromagnetic theory, radar cross-section reduction techniques, and infrared signature management deeply.

The Role
The Senior FPGA Developer will be a member of the core team building the Quantum Key Distribution system. The focus is end‑to‑end RTL ownership on AMD/Xilinx (Artix‑7, Kintex UltraScale): architect, implement, verify, and close timing on high‑rate interfaces and deterministic pipelines. The role also sets engineering discipline for FPGA development and mentors a junior engineer.
The Senior FPGA Developer owns the FPGA architecture/codebase and collaborates closely with embedded/software to define clean contracts, ensure reliable bring‑up, and deliver reproducible, versioned bitstreams.

The Role
The Electronics Design Engineer will be a member of the hardware team delivering low‑noise, high‑frequency mixed‑signal control and instrumentation for our QKD systems. The role spans end‑to‑end board design in Altium (schematics, layout, DFM/DFT), precision analog signal chains, prototype bring‑up/validation, and, where needed, STM32 (F4/H7) firmware in C for control, calibration, and integration. You will work with existing automated measurement software in Python and extend it where needed, collaborate closely with optics, FPGA, and software, and support manufacturing.
